Samantha Mogwe to launch album

26 Aug 2015

Set to crack infinite boundaries with her soulful velvety voice, Botswana’s international export, Samantha Mogwe, will finally launch her debut 13 track album titled Transition on Friday evening ( August 28) at Botswana Craft.

The Serowe-born youngster who sings neo Soul-R&B is set to thrill her growing fan base with her work, which was produced by Batswana - Favi, Tshepo Lesole, B-Note, Monde and Joe Tanyala.

 She said in an interview that she has worked with a wide range of artists such as Sasa Klaas, Zeus, Franklin and BK Proctor to give the album diversity.

“I wanted varied artists to give the album a different feel,” she said hurriedly on her way to rehearsals for the show.

Samantha said for the past two years she has been releasing singles - Transition, You, Jekylle & Hyde, The Chase and  Loud - which have all done exceptionally well on radio charts. She explained that the album is a life journey. It refers to life’s ups and downs, which she said make life interesting.

“Through a deal signed with international distributor, Sony Entertainment, we released the album in April. We also signed with Nix Entertainment, which will handle online distribution,” she said.

Her launch will feature jazz maestro Lister Boleseng, local house sensation Gaone Rantlhoiwa, R&B singer Amantle as well as BK Proctor.

She said that she has received support from both the young and old.

“My music journey has been overwhelming in a good way. I have seen a lot of growth and more opportunities have come my way,” she said.

She is part of the Re Batswana Ensemble, which is set for Norway and Sweden. She has received accolades locally, and has been nominated for the United States AFRIMMA award billed for Dallas Texas in October this year. Ends
